MONROE, Conn. (AP) — Connecticut authorities say a 12-year-old girl has been injured after being ejected from a speed boat on Lake Zoar in Monroe.
State Department of Environmental Protection spokesman Dennis Schain says the girl, who is from Naugatuck, suffered a gash on her leg from the boat's propeller Friday afternoon.
He said the injury isn't considered life-threatening. She was taken to Bridgeport Hospital.
Schain said the girl had been serving as a spotter for someone on a tube that was being towed by the boat. He said she apparently fell out when the boat turned into a wake at about 4 p.m.
